 | | The Latin word bona, usually translated simply as "good", also has connotations of honesty, morality and bravery, and can also mean "good things", "profit", or "wealth", all of which deepen the richness of what Fortuna Bona can bring. |
 | | She was considered the wife, sister, or cult-partner of the God Bonus Eventus (whose name means "Successful Outcome") Who was also a Deity of success and luck. |
 | | He was likely a Harvest-God originally, who brought prosperity and abundance to the populace, and like Fortuna, He was very popular with the people. |
